Fattoria Rignana
A typical Chianti Classico of the year. Fruity, rich in mineral salts and tannins. The wine is vinified at a controlled temperature and without the addition of yeasts.
Technical sheet
- Classification: DOCG – Denominazione di origine
controllata e garantita - Production area: Panzano in Chianti, bottled by
Fattoria di Rignana - Grape variety: 85% Sangiovese, 15% Canaiolo
- Certification: Organic wine
- Exposure: Southeast – Southwest
- Altitude: 350 m above sea level
- Soil type: Argillaceous limestone, shale
- Training system: Guyot
- Plant density: 5000 plants per hectare
- Start of harvest: 4 th October, handpicked
- Vinification: 21 days in stainless steel vats, max. 27°C,
spontaneous malolactic fermentation - Aging period: 6 months in cement tank ,6 months in oak
barrels (barriques) - Bottling period: July
- Production: 9600 bottles 0,75 lt., 100 Magnum 1,5 lt.
- Alcohol percentage: 14 %
- Total acidity: 5,24 g/l
- Net Dry Extract: 28,1 g/l
- Tasting notes: Intense ruby red color, aromas of fruit and violets. Soft and fresh tannins with good flavour on the finish. Reflects pleasingly the typical style of a Chianti Classico.
- Well-suited to: Suits most occasions; best paired with fresh
pasta or salami.
